Boogie Down U.S.A.

Released

Great sounding Philadelphia International Records album from 1975 when there were plenty of records like this one that trod the line between soul, funk and the emerging disco sound. So tracks like ‘Nursery Rhymes’ are pure mid-70s funk while ‘Do It Any Way You Wanna’ is much more a proto-disco track with that rigid 4/4 disco beat. The instrumentation is wonderfully tight and in the pocket and the overall vibe is of a transitional record, with one foot in the funk camp, and the other in disco.
